SMU Mustangs vs. Tulane Green Wave Predictions
The SMU Mustangs enter the AAC Championship on an 8-game winning streak, showcasing a potent offense that has racked up a staggering 502 points this season. The Mustangs, however, will be without their starting quarterback Preston Stone, who has been a pivotal part of their success. In his stead, redshirt freshman Kevin Jennings will take the helm, looking to maintain the team’s offensive dynamism. SMU’s offense, ranked among the top in the nation, will be tested against Tulane’s formidable defense, which has been a cornerstone of their 10-game winning streak and has allowed only 220 points against them.
Tulane’s season has been nothing short of spectacular, with their only loss coming early in the season. Quarterback Michael Pratt has been a consistent force for the Green Wave, leading them to an impressive 335 points for the season.
